How Online Reviews Affect Google’s Local Search Rankings

Google uses several factors from online reviews to determine local search rankings, including the number of reviews, their recency, and average star ratings. A steady stream of fresh, positive reviews signals to Google that your business is active and valued by customers. Additionally, reviews containing location-specific keywords can further enhance your chances of appearing in localized searches, such as “best coffee shop near me.”

Moreover, reviews contribute to your placement in Google’s Local Pack—a coveted spot that showcases top businesses related to a query. High-quality reviews not only improve your chances of appearing here but also increase click-through rates due to enhanced credibility. By focusing on generating meaningful feedback, you can strengthen your local SEO presence and attract more potential customers. 📍✨

The Most Important Review Platforms for SEO

Not all review platforms carry the same weight when it comes to SEO. In 2025, Google remains king, given its dominance in search and its integration with Maps and Local Packs. Yelp and Facebook follow closely behind, offering significant reach and engagement opportunities. Industry-specific platforms like TripAdvisor for hospitality or Healthgrades for healthcare also hold substantial sway among niche audiences.

While diversifying your review portfolio across multiple platforms is beneficial, prioritizing Google ensures maximum visibility where most users begin their searches. Statistics reveal that over 80% of consumers turn to Google first when researching businesses, underscoring its importance. By strategically targeting these platforms, you can amplify your SEO efforts and connect with a broader audience. 💻📊

Best Practices for Generating Authentic Reviews

Encouraging customers to leave authentic reviews starts with delivering exceptional service or products. Timing is critical—requesting feedback shortly after a purchase or interaction increases the likelihood of receiving a response. Personalized follow-up emails or SMS messages thanking customers and inviting them to share their experience can yield great results without feeling intrusive.

Incentives like discounts or loyalty points can motivate participation, but always ensure compliance with platform guidelines to avoid penalties. Transparency is equally vital; clearly communicate that you value honest feedback, whether positive or negative. Addressing skepticism about fake reviews head-on builds trust and reassures customers that their voices matter. 🙌🌟

Finally, consistency is key. Make review generation an ongoing process rather than a one-time campaign. Regularly remind satisfied customers to leave feedback, and don’t hesitate to highlight glowing testimonials on your website or social media. Over time, this approach creates a robust library of authentic reviews that bolsters your SEO and fosters long-term relationships. 📈🤝

Integrating User-Generated Content and Reviews into Your SEO Strategy

User-generated content, including reviews, adds authenticity and depth to your website, making it more appealing to both users and search engines. Embedding review widgets or testimonial sections not only boosts organic traffic but also enhances dwell time—a factor that influences rankings. Rich snippets powered by schema markup can display star ratings directly in search results, increasing click-through rates.

By showcasing real customer experiences, you create a dynamic, trustworthy environment that resonates with visitors. Integrating reviews seamlessly into your site design ensures they complement your overall SEO strategy while reinforcing your brand’s credibility. 🌐🌟

Combating Fake Reviews: Ensuring Trust and Transparency

Fake reviews pose a growing challenge, undermining trust and distorting competition. Detecting fraudulent content requires vigilance—look for patterns like overly generic language, identical wording, or suspiciously high ratings. Most platforms offer mechanisms to flag and report suspected fakes, so take advantage of these tools whenever necessary.

Prioritizing transparency is essential for maintaining credibility. Clearly state your policies against fake reviews and emphasize your commitment to authenticity. By fostering a culture of honesty, you protect your SEO effectiveness and reinforce consumer confidence in your brand. 🛡️🔍
